FROM OCTOBER 11, SPECIALIZED HIGH SCHOOLS’ PRINCIPALS MAY NOT GIVE ADDITIONAL TESTS FOR SPECIALIZED SUBJECTS

The Ministry of Education and Training issues the Circular No. 26/2020/TT-BGDDT on amending and supplementing a number of articles of the Regulation on assessment and classification of students in lower secondary schools and upper secondary schools, attached to the

Circular No. 58/2011/TT-BGDDT dated December 12, 2011, of the Minister of Education and Training on August 26, 2020.

 

In accordance with this Circular, from October 11, the principal of the specialized high school shall not be allowed to stipulate additional tests for specialized subjects, instead of the regulation that the principal of the specialized high school may require some additional tests for specialized subjects as prescribed in Clause 3, Article 8 of the Circular No. 58/2011/TT-BGDDT.

In addition, to add the regulation on recognition of students. To be specific: Students with outstanding achievement or advancement in learning and practicing shall be awarded certificates of merit by the principal.

Besides, the principal shall base on the students with disabilities’ learning outcomes of subjects and educational activities to consider the promotion for students with disabilities who learn according to the general education programs or, shall base on the performance outcomes of the Personal Education Plan in case students with disabilities fail to meet the general education programs for considering promotion.

This Circular takes on effect on October 11, 2020.
